Visitors and Deliveries — Kestrel Yard loading dock. Deliveries are accepted 07:00–15:30 on weekdays only; couriers arriving outside these hours are redirected to the Bramley Street reception. New starters expecting personal parcels should use the dock, not the front desk. To open the dock pedestrian door during delivery hours, enter the code below.

badge for tajeg-kagap: bdg-EWZTJN-83588199

**Capacity note: Mailbatch digest scheduling**

Quick heads-up for the sync — digest volume on Pennywhistle has roughly doubled since the Larkspur launch, and the 6am UTC spike is now pushing the scheduler past its comfort zone. Plan is to widen the dispatch window, shard by recipient domain, and bump worker concurrency a notch rather than adding hosts. Cost stays flat, tail latency should drop. The proposed scheduler constants for next week are as follows.

tuning table, yahap-hahip:
BUDGETS = {
    "praiel": 88,
    "quenox": 61,
    "nordor": 332,
    "gorix": 835,
    "ruswyn": 186,
}

MEMO — To the Board

As flagged last month, we're switching logistics providers from Hartwell Freight to Ostrander Cargo, effective the first of next quarter. Ostrander's rates come in roughly 9% lower and their depot in Fennbrook cuts a day off our eastern routes. Transition risk is modest: a two-week overlap is contracted, and Priya's team owns the cutover plan. Customer-facing impact should be nil. There is one sensitive point regarding our plans, set out in the confidential note below.

management briefing: Headcount on the Belix team goes from 60 to 93 by the end of November. Gross margin on Belix came in at 23 percent against a plan of 47 percent.

The tax-rate lookup cache in the Breva checkout service worries me. Entries are keyed only by region code, so a stale or poisoned entry would apply the wrong rate to every order in that region until expiry. Please verify: TTLs are short enough to bound exposure, negative lookups aren't cached, and the refresh path revalidates against the signed rate feed rather than trusting upstream blindly. Also confirm eviction is size-bounded so an attacker can't churn the keyspace. Current cache settings for review:

limits module of yagaf-yajef:
RATE_LIMITS = {
    "novwyn": 950,
    "wenath": 428,
    "prawyn": 413,
    "gorvan": 539,
    "praael": 870,
    "drumir": 113,
    "gordor": 439,
}